More Chile Access Than Any U.S. Pass

The 2025/2026 Power Pass and Power Pass Select include 10 FREE interconnected days at Valle Nevado and La Parva—two of Chile’s top ski destinations. Even better? These resorts are interconnected, forming the largest lift-served ski area in the entire southern hemisphere. That means more terrain, more vertical, and way more turns.

Valle Nevado

  • Base elevation of 9,925 feet = deep, dry powder

  • Massive terrain and South America’s most modern lift system

  • World-class heli-skiing with 5,000 vertical-foot drops

  • Après-ski scene with heated pools, sunsets, and pisco sours

  • Lodging packages that bundle lift tickets, breakfast, and dinner

La Parva

  • European-style alpine village perched above Santiago

  • 40+ trails, 15 lifts, and iconic freeride zones like La Chimenea


  • FIS-certified downhill slopes used by elite international teams

  • Incredible dining—from wood-fired pizza to Chilean wine pairings

  • 6,000+ beds and modern condos for the full ski-in/ski-out experience
